HALIFAX COUNTY, Va. – State police have released the name of the 36-year-old Scottsburg man who died in Tuesday night's crash in Halifax County.

David Williams was driving a 1994 Ford Ranger when he ran off the left side of Route 607, around 6:40 p.m., struck an embankment, then struck a tree and overturned.

Williams was not wearing a seat belt and was ejected from the truck. He died at the scene. 

The crash remains under investigation.
